That's Rich
After all that time with the ColorTune, I clearly didn't get it right. One of the behaviors I noticed on the drive to DEQ was the bog-from-start. What does that mean? A bog happens when you are at a standing stop, on level ground and move your foot from the brake to the gas pedal and depress it to leave the stop line, and instead of the engine rev'ing up and pulling.... it sputters a second first. That sputter, often called a "bog" happens when the fuel mixture is too rich. The gas depress feeds too much fuel into the warmed up carb, acting like an unwelcome choke. The carb reacts by, effectively choking, until it can catch up and start running again.

I chose to spend some time trying to resolve this in yet another new way. Rather than playing with the screws sitting at idle, or using the ColorTune spark plug, I used a "bog test". I'll get to that in a second. First, I got Oliver home from DEQ, cooled off with some lunch and checked his sparkplugs. They were black, confirming what the DEQ printout said. With a slotted screwdriver with me, I set out to lean the carb with my little bog test.

Bog Testing
This is something that I came up with, and may not actually be a good idea. Why? Because, when your engine gets too lean, it can become dangerously hot, potentially causing damage. So, you may not want to experiment this way with your ride. Your car, your choices.

This process is simple. I used small side streets around my house to do this over and over again. First, we get the engine up to normal operating temperature. Then, we run a from-stop-to-moving test by simply pressing the accelerator pedal, expecting the car to move forward without a hiccup. When we hiccup instead, I pull over, pop the hood and turn the idle-mixture screws in a little bit (reducing fuel in the mixture), the same amount on both sides. Make only one change, make it small and then retest. In my case, I made 1/8 turn adjustments so I wouldn't over-lean it. Then, I took another drive, focusing on the behavior from standing still to in-motion. I did this little test a few times, and then noticed that I had to correct my idle speed, so I did. 

Undeterred, I continued to test-for-bog and then adjust more lean. Unfortunately, it got too hot outside (over 35*C or 95*F) for me to keep doing this so I stopped before I completely eliminated the from-stop bog. Because of how much I leaned the carb (over 1/2 a turn), I recognize just how over-rich I had the carb before. As I drove back to the house, I noticed how much quicker Oliver felt. It seems that my over-rich was killing some idle-circuit driving performance as well.

Shade Tree with G
K2's friend G dropped by this past weekend to do his front brakes. He has been experiencing a wump-wump-wump feeling when lightly engaging his brakes and concluded that one or both of his front rotors were warped. Inspecting the brakes during removal, the meat on the brake pads looked really good. Like almost brand new. I figured that maybe the shop that did the brakes didn't replace the rotors. They did, however, clearly use air tools on the fasteners as we had to use a sledgehammer on the wrench to break them free. Air tools are great for solving for a long bolt, but if you can't set the torque with it, you probably shouldn't run all the way to the gun clicking. Otherwise, you may very well over torque. Anyway, we got the rotors replaced and discovered that the replacement pads he had were for rears, not fronts. So, contrary to what most would want to do, we re-installed his old-almost-new pads. The brakes tested very well, with no noise, and no wump-wump-wump.

K2 - Gramps
stock image, not Gramps
K2 got my parent's old Jetta3 when they decided that they should not drive anymore. That was a great decision, and for a base grocery-getter Jetta, Gramps was a pretty good little car. It does not have air conditioning, and it suffers the 2-dot-slow engine (non-turbo), but that should make it easier to work on, since there are fewer parts. Still, those parts which remain can be a PITA. Case-in-point, K2 wanted to do a simple tune-up, replacing the spark plugs. Well, to do that, you need to remove the intake plenum because the sadist engineers at VW located the sparkplugs on the fire-wall side of the engine, underneath the big air intake. To remove the plenum requires considerable flexibility, so this basic maintenance has not been done.

With that backdrop, we learned a couple of weeks ago that Gramps was not running. It turned out that Gramps was running, but he would go from everything-is-fine to suddenly overheating within a few minutes after achieving normal operating temperature (NOT). So, K2 drove Gramps over and pulled him into the front spot in the driveway nearest Hapy. He explained that he was sitting in a drive-thru and steam started billowing out from under the hood. After popping the hood and noticing a new hose clamp near the outlet flange, we learned that shortly before the overheating, he had removed and replaced that clamp. Why that was done was not explained, however, we concluded that maybe it was related.

The symptoms were interesting. Like I said above, the engine would run fine for a while and then water would start bubbling out of the overflow bottle as the engine temp climbed above normal. I felt the hoses. The top hose heading into the radiator was hot. The radiator was not, nor was the lower hose. That indicated water not moving, so I figured that there's either a blockage or the pump isn't working. Once the engine cooled down a little bit, we added water, but the issue repeated. I thought maybe there was an air pocket stemming from the prior hose clamp removal, so we remove the upper hose from the radiator. No water came out. I was able to run 1/2 a gallon of water into the top of the radiator before it was full, so I felt like we were approaching the solution. With the upper hose removed, and the open end held below the top of the radiator, we continued to put water into the over flow bottle, squeezing the hoses by hand to force water through. Eventually, water started to drip out of the upper hose, so we re-connected it. Then, we performed a repeating process of adding water, running the engine to get the bubbles out, turning off the engine, adding water, etc. We discovered very early that the radiator was now getting warm, so the circulation had solved. The fans, however, were still not firing. Still, the car was able to not overheat enough for him to drive it home and on short trips until he had time for another visit and diagnose of why the fans were not coming on.

On this visit, G wanted to replace his coolant, and do a little customization of the front grille. G had found a step-by-step online where you could cut and fab lower grilles from wire mesh as a replacement for the little slotted-looking vent things. He had built and installed them, but they looked kind of weak. To improve the look, he first removed the front bumper cover. G taped around the little grilles and then shot the grilles and the bumper covers inside the grilles with black spraypaint. We talked about cutting the fog-light supports out, but decided that just shooting black was enough to hide the body color and now he had the option of installing fog lights later. The coolant was fairly straightforward. He loosened the lower hose from the radiator, and drained into a pan. He re-connected the hose and filled the overflow bottle. So simple. These take about 1.5US gallons of 50/50 G12 (or G40) when completely emptied. Since he had not opened up his heater, that coolant did not get drained. So, his refill only used about a gallon. After driving it around, the level didn't drop, so we're confident that he filled it.

Zed
Of course, I continue to perfect Zed's body. I had a mishap with the Bondo where I believe I mis-mixed the hardener in. The symptom: it never fully hardened, and when I sanded on it, the Bondo came off in rubbery strings. I ultimately had to remove all of that layer of Bondo, and start over. Fortunately, I have been mixing smaller and smaller batches, since the areas which need attention are also shrinking. So, much of the areas I fixed that day were quite good. I mentioned at the start that I used a guide-coat. It was after this cycle of Bondo that I did that. I shot a light coat of sand-able automotive primer on top of the areas I had just sanded and then scuffed with 220 grit paper. I found 4 spot that I had not sanded sufficiently and about a dozen small imperfections (dips or gaps) that needed another round of filler. Around helping K2 and G, I sanded down the handful of high spots, vacuumed and re-shot with primer. I will scuff that guide-coat and fill the tiny spots next.
